Focal Point Poem by Leah DeCresce

Focal Point



tell me it doesn't matter.
the truth, it lies in the past.
a melodramatic wave of repeated motions,
an inescapable flood of failures and mistakes.

but something inside me changed,
& then there was you.
the perfect star atop a perfect tree,
the spark that starts the flame.


& i changed.
i became someone better than i was before.
but doesn't everyone regress at some point or another?
i made a mistake, i made two.
morals that were questionable to begin with,
brought into the spotlight by my unwavering doubts.

& yet i still pray you'll stay,
you'll see me as the person i'm becoming & not the person i was.
though i walk a thin & precious line, i walk it for you.
i walk it for the future, the maybe's & the probably's & the 95% chance
that someday, i'll be yours.
